The Science Behind Shoe Rotation

The effectiveness of shoe rotation is rooted in the material science of modern athletic footwear and the biomechanics of human movement. Running and training shoes are engineered with complex cushioning systems, often involving foams (like EVA, TPU, or newer superfoams) and gels designed to absorb impact and return energy.

  • Material Recovery: When a shoe's cushioning material is compressed during impact, it requires time to fully decompress and recover its original shape and energy-returning properties. Constant, immediate re-use doesn't allow for this complete recovery, leading to premature breakdown and reduced effectiveness of the cushioning. Rotating shoes allows each pair adequate recovery time.
  • Structural Integrity: Beyond cushioning, the upper, outsole, and support structures of a shoe also undergo stress. Giving shoes a "rest" allows these components to air out, dry, and regain their structural integrity, preventing rapid deterioration.

Key Benefits of Shoe Rotation

Implementing a shoe rotation strategy offers several distinct advantages for your performance, health, and wallet.

  • Extends Shoe Lifespan:

    • Cushioning Longevity: As mentioned, allowing cushioning foams to recover between uses significantly prolongs their effective life. This means each pair maintains its shock absorption and responsiveness for longer, ultimately saving you money by delaying replacement.
    • Overall Durability: The entire shoe, including the upper, outsole, and internal components, benefits from rest. This reduces wear and tear, preventing premature breakdown of materials.
  • Reduces Injury Risk:

    • Varied Biomechanical Stress: Different shoe models, even within the same category (e.g., running shoes), will have slight variations in stack height, drop, cushioning firmness, and stability features. By rotating these subtle differences, you expose your feet, ankles, knees, and hips to slightly varied loading patterns. This prevents repetitive stress injuries that can arise from consistently loading the same structures in the exact same way.
    • Muscle Adaptation: The subtle variations in shoe characteristics encourage a broader range of muscle activation and adaptation. Your foot and lower leg muscles work slightly differently with each shoe, promoting overall strength and resilience rather than reinforcing a single, potentially problematic movement pattern.
    • Consistent Support: As shoes wear out, their support and cushioning degrade. Rotating shoes ensures you're always using a relatively fresh pair, providing optimal support and impact absorption, which is crucial for injury prevention.
  • Enhances Performance:

    • Activity-Specific Optimization: Different activities demand different shoe characteristics. A rotation allows you to select the optimal shoe for the task:
      • Daily Trainers: For everyday mileage, offering balanced cushioning and durability.
      • Tempo/Speed Shoes: Lighter, more responsive shoes for faster workouts or races.
      • Stability Shoes: For individuals needing extra support to control pronation.
      • Trail Shoes: With aggressive outsoles for grip and enhanced protection on uneven terrain.
      • Cross-Training Shoes: Designed for multi-directional movement, lifting, and agility work.
    • Fresh Feel: Wearing a "fresh" pair of shoes can psychologically and physiologically enhance your workout experience, making you feel more responsive and supported.
  • Improves Foot Health and Hygiene:

    • Airing Out: Shoes absorb sweat and moisture during use. Rotating allows shoes to fully dry out between wears, preventing the growth of odor-causing bacteria and fungi (like athlete's foot).
    • Reduced Odor: Proper drying significantly reduces unpleasant shoe odor.

How to Implement a Shoe Rotation Strategy

Building an effective shoe rotation strategy is simple and can be tailored to your specific activities and budget.

  • Identify Your Needs and Activities:

    • Are you primarily a runner? Do you engage in strength training, cross-training, or specific sports?
    • What surfaces do you train on (road, trail, track, gym floor)?
    • Do you have any specific biomechanical needs (e.g., overpronation, high arches)?
  • Consider Shoe Types for Your Rotation:

    • The "Workhorse" Pair: Your most cushioned, durable shoe for daily mileage or general training.
    • The "Faster" Pair: A lighter, more responsive shoe for tempo runs, speed work, or race day.
    • The "Specialty" Pair: This could be a stability shoe, a minimalist shoe for form work, a trail shoe, or a cross-trainer depending on your activities.
    • The "Older" Pair: Keep a slightly older pair for dirty runs, bad weather, or as a backup.
  • Establish a Rotation Schedule:

    • Daily Rotation: Simply alternate between two or more pairs of shoes for different workouts or even on consecutive days.
    • Activity-Specific Rotation: Designate specific shoes for specific activities (e.g., one pair for long runs, another for speed work, a third for gym sessions).
    • Seasonal Rotation: Incorporate trail shoes in spring/summer, and more weather-resistant shoes in fall/winter.
  • Monitor Wear and Tear:

    • Pay attention to the feel of the cushioning and support. When a shoe starts to feel "dead," less responsive, or if you notice new aches and pains, it's likely time for replacement.
    • Typical lifespan for running shoes is 300-500 miles, but this varies based on shoe type, runner's weight, gait, and surface.
    • Visually inspect the outsole for significant wear, especially in high-impact areas.
